A Guide to Implementing BigQuery Backup and Security Measures
A Guide to Implementing BigQuery Backup and Security Measures - Crucial Tips from the World's Best SEO Expert Blog Writer
Ensuring the security and backup of your data is paramount, especially when leveraging the power of BigQuery for data analysis. This insightful guide by the world's best SEO expert blog writer discusses the key aspects of BigQuery security measures and backup implementation, providing you with the critical knowledge needed to protect your valuable data. Learn the benefits of role-based access control, encryption techniques, audit logging, and scheduled snapshots. Discover best practices in configuring Identity and Access Management (IAM) policies, setting up Data Loss Prevention measures, and optimizing disaster recovery mechanisms, all while maintaining compliance with data protection regulations. Unlock the potential of BigQuery with confidence as you master the most effective methods in safeguarding your data.
Included are hints for you to try a user-friendly solution from Slik Protect that automates BigQuery Backups and restoration at regular intervals once configured. With this solution, you can set it up in less than 2 minutes, ensuring that your data will remain secured and maintain business continuity.
Table of Contents
- Introduction to BigQuery Security and Backup
- Role-Based Access Control
- Encryption Techniques
- Audit Logging
- Scheduled Snapshots
- IAM Policies
- Data Loss Prevention Measures
- Disaster Recovery Mechanisms
- Compliance with Data Protection Regulations
- Slik Protect: Automated BigQuery Backups and Restoration
1. Introduction to BigQuery Security and Backup
BigQuery, Google's fully-managed data warehouse, allows businesses to store, analyze, and manage large amounts of data quickly and efficiently. However, with the vast potential that BigQuery offers comes the responsibility to ensure the security and backup of your data. Implementing robust security measures and backup protocols is essential to protecting your valuable information and maintaining business continuity.
In this guide, we will explore BigQuery's built-in security features and discuss best practices to help you effectively safeguard your data.
2. Role-Based Access Control (RBAC)
Role-based access control enforces the principle of least privilege by granting users access to only the resources and permissions necessary to perform their duties. BigQuery provides predefined roles and supports custom roles, allowing you to tailor access controls to your organization's specific needs.
To make use of RBAC in BigQuery, assign roles to users, groups, or service accounts. Roles can be granted at the organization, folder, project, or dataset level, providing granular control over access.
3. Encryption Techniques
BigQuery ensures end-to-end encryption for your data, including data at rest and in transit. Data at rest is encrypted using Google's default encryption or customer-managed encryption keys. For data in transit, BigQuery employs Google Cloud's service-to-service encryption, as well as Transport Layer Security (TLS) for communications between clients and the Google Cloud APIs.
Make use of encryption techniques to keep your data confidential, guarantee its integrity, and prevent unauthorized access.
4. Audit Logging
Audit logging in BigQuery allows you to track and monitor requests made to your data, enhancing security and providing essential insights for incident investigations. BigQuery utilizes Google Cloud's logging capabilities, capturing logs for Data Access, Admin Activity, and System Events.
Configure audit log exports and retention settings to ensure that your logs are available when required for analysis and compliance purposes.
5. Scheduled Snapshots
BigQuery's scheduled snapshots enable you to create point-in-time backups of your data, allowing you to restore previous versions in case of loss or corruption. This feature is essential for maintaining data integrity and business continuity.
Consider implementing a snapshot schedule that fits your organization's needs, taking into account snapshot frequency, retention period, and storage costs.
6. Identity and Access Management (IAM) Policies
BigQuery's IAM policies allow you to manage and control access to your data. Configure IAM policies at the organization, folder, project, or dataset level, specifying which roles and permissions are granted to users, groups, or service accounts.
Follow best practices, such as using IAM recommendations, organizing users into groups, and implementing policy inheritance to efficiently manage access controls and minimize the risk of unauthorized access.
7. Data Loss Prevention Measures
Google Cloud's Data Loss Prevention API integrates with BigQuery to protect your sensitive data by detecting, classifying, and redacting it. Implement DLP measures to fulfill regulatory compliance requirements and ensure the security of your data.
Incorporate DLP policies in your BigQuery workflows to discover and manage sensitive information, reduce the risk of data breaches, and maintain customer trust.
8. Disaster Recovery Mechanisms
Optimize your disaster recovery mechanisms by developing a comprehensive strategy to restore your data and maintain business continuity in case of incidents. Consider using BigQuery's multi-regional datasets, replication, and snapshot restoration features to minimize data loss and downtime.
Design a disaster recovery plan tailored to your organization's requirements, including recovery point objectives (RPOs), recovery time objectives (RTOs), and testing schedules.
9. Compliance with Data Protection Regulations
BigQuery adheres to industry-leading data protection standards, ensuring compliance with regulations such as GDPR, CCPA, and HIPAA. By using BigQuery, you gain access to tools and documentation that help you maintain compliance, assess your platform's security, and navigate data protection requirements.
Stay informed about data protection regulations pertinent to your organization and make use of BigQuery's resources to maintain compliance and mitigate risks.
10. Slik Protect: Automated BigQuery Backups and Restoration
Slik Protect offers a simple and efficient solution to automate BigQuery backups and restoration, providing peace of mind and seamless business continuity. With a quick, less than 2-minute setup, Slik Protect schedules regular backups and facilitates easy data restoration, ensuring your data remains secure.
Choosing Slik Protect allows you to focus on what matters most: unlocking the potential of BigQuery with confidence, knowing that your data is protected and always available when needed.